About the Opportunity

We are seeking an experienced Advanced Practice Nurse to join our dynamic team in the Emergency Department at Wellington Regional Hospital.

As a key member of our multidisciplinary team, you will work independently and collaboratively to provide comprehensive care for patients with a wide range of illnesses or injuries.

Your advanced nursing expertise and clinical leadership skills will enable you to manage patient flow efficiently and ensure the highest level of care and safety for all patients.

This is an exciting opportunity to join our highly motivated and professional team and contribute to providing high-quality acute and emergent care to patients.

Key Responsibilities:

  • Providing advanced, comprehensive care for patients in the emergency setting.
  • Performing assessments, diagnosing illnesses, and developing treatment plans in collaboration with multidisciplinary teams as applicable.
  • Collaborating with physicians, nurses, and support staff to manage patient flow efficiently.
  • Ensuring the highest level of care and safety for all patients.
  • Utilising advanced clinical judgment and critical thinking to make informed, timely decisions.

About You

We are looking for a recognised advanced practice nurse with a passion for ongoing learning and development. The successful applicant will have proven advanced emergency nursing expertise and additional knowledge, attributes, and experience ideal for this position include:

  • Experience in emergency nursing (Minimum 3-4 years) or related practice area.
  • Comprehensive knowledge of the NZ health system and the district environment.
  • Experience in leadership, management, and coaching.
  • Proficiency in advanced nursing procedures.
